Best NaNoWriMo Alternatives 2025: Reedsy vs ProWritingAid

November has come around again, but this time it feels a little bit different.

When news broke in April this year that NaNoWriMo was shutting down for good, many of us writers felt bereft. The yearly writing challenge pushing thousands of creatives to hit a 50,000 word target had become a yearly ritual for those who, like me, needed a solid kick up the backside to finish their first draft. So, with NaNo gone, what are we going to do this year?

Fortunately, many writing companies have rushed to fill the void and in today’s post, I’ll be looking at the two most popular options: Reedsy’s Novel Sprint and ProWritingAid’s Novel November. Both promise community and accountability, but which one is right (or write! Heh heh) for you?

Reedsy's Novel Sprint 2025

Reedsy Novel Sprint

Reedsy invites writers to tackle a 50,000-word novel in November 2025 using their built-in writing platform Reedsy Studio. Participants can join for free and use the site to track their progress.

✨Highlights:

  • Join anytime during the month of November
  • To finishers can win cash prizes (up to $5000!) and introductions to literary agents!
  • Finishers can also get three months of Reedsy Studio Premium.
  • Reedsy studio has some really good features for goal-tracking and editing.
  • There are live events, webinars and a bunch of resources to help writers plan.

❗Why it might not be for you:

  • You must use Reedsy Studio to qualify.
  • The competitive format might not appeal to you.

ProWritingAid's Novel November

PWA Novel November

Colloquially called NovNov (no comment), this free 30-day challenge encourages writers to hit 50,000 words in their own preferred writing software. The focus is more on community and self-motivation, which might make it a preferrable alternative for some writers. 

✨Highlights:

  • Workshops and webinars with editors, authors and writing coaches.
  • Strong community in forums, Discord and you can sign up for motivational emails.
  • Rewards include digital badges (just like the old NaNo site!) and discounts on the premium version of ProWritingAid.
  • You can use your own preferred writing setup (Scrivener, word, Google Docs etc).
  • Support continues beyond the November Sprint, with December dedicated to supporting you edit and publish your finished manuscript.

❗Why it might not be for you:

  • No major prizes, so motivation is purely self-driven.
  • Some of the advanced tools are premium only.

⚖️Which one is right for you?

 

FeatureReedsy Novel SprintProWritingAid Novel November
Word Count Goal50,00050,000
PlatformReedsy Studio (in-app)Any (BYO tool)
PrizesCash & agent consultsBadges & discounts
FocusCompetition & completionCreativity & learning
Best ForGoal-driven writersCommunity-driven writers
